Two points seperated the sides and so England avoided an eighth straight defeat and the worst run of results in 135 years. England were behind 21-13 with just 20 minutes to go but Phil Vickery replaced the injured Andrew Sheridan and scored with seven minutes remaining. Andy Goode converted and England held on in the remaining minutes. |
